加入收藏 | 设为首页 | 会员中心 | 我要投稿 51站长网 (https://www.51jishu.cn/)- 云服务器、高性能计算、边缘计算、数据迁移、业务安全!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L高效运维:DBA必知优化秘籍

发布时间:2025-11-20 10:04:03 所属栏目:MySql教程 来源:DaWei
导读: MySQL作为广泛使用的开源关系型数据库,其高效运维是DBA日常工作的核心。优化不仅涉及查询性能,还包括系统配置、索引设计和资源管理。 索引是提升查询效率的关键工具,但过度使用或不当设计会导致写入性能下

MySQL作为广泛使用的开源关系型数据库,其高效运维是DBA日常工作的核心。优化不仅涉及查询性能,还包括系统配置、索引设计和资源管理。


索引是提升查询效率的关键工具,但过度使用或不当设计会导致写入性能下降。合理选择索引字段,避免全表扫描,是优化的基础。


查询语句的优化同样重要,应避免使用SELECT ,减少不必要的数据传输。同时,利用EXPLAIN分析执行计划,识别潜在瓶颈。


数据库配置参数直接影响性能,如缓冲池大小、连接数限制等。根据业务负载调整配置,可显著提升系统稳定性与响应速度。


定期维护任务不可忽视,包括清理冗余数据、重建索引和更新统计信息。这些操作有助于保持数据库健康运行。


AI设计稿,仅供参考

高可用与灾备方案是保障业务连续性的关键。通过主从复制、集群部署和定期备份,降低单点故障风险。


监控系统实时性能指标,如CPU、内存和I/O使用率,能帮助及时发现并解决问题。结合日志分析,可深入排查异常情况。


最终,运维优化是一个持续迭代的过程,需结合业务需求和技术变化不断调整策略。

(编辑:51站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章